Output 076644f65cb9a1d963013918e29f22ba838dc29c0705de5edf13f50208de9610:3

value
285418
script pubkey
OP_0 OP_PUSHBYTES_20 a64905da35c876f439ed4be81edef17dc878d133
address
bc1q5eystk34epm0gw0df05pahh30hy835fnph45gh
transaction
076644f65cb9a1d963013918e29f22ba838dc29c0705de5edf13f50208de9610
spent
true